Shruthi Chand

β˜…β˜…β˜…β˜…β˜…

β€œHonestly there’s nothing much to see here. The entry ticket is AED 15 and you have two options indoor and outdoor. Inside it’s all glass covered and air conditioned and you can walk through a long (around 1 km) pathway where you’ll see different kinds of birds from small ones to big ones. Each bird area has a board with its name and a few details which is nice. After that they take you on a buggy ride that’s included in the ticket. It goes around the full wetland and the driver stops at a few bird watching spots. That’s pretty much it. I went on a sunny day so it was quite hot outside maybe it’s better to visit when the weather is pleasant. Overall it’s a calm and decent place but more suitable for kids below 10 or for someone who really loves birds.”

Overview

Wasit Wetland Centre offers families a chance to observe diverse bird species in both climate-controlled indoor galleries and natural outdoor wetland habitat. Children can walk through the 1km indoor pathway viewing different birds behind glass panels with educational information boards. The experience includes a buggy ride through the 8km wetland area where kids can see birds in their natural environment.
